Computer Maintenance: A Beginner's Guide
Keeping your computer running well doesn’t have to be complicated. This basic guide gives a overview at essential maintenance steps for first-timers. Regularly wiping your system, eradicating unnecessary data, and checking for viruses are key to avoiding problems and extending its longevity. Remember to update your applications and utilities to ensure functionality and security.
Boosting Your Computer's Performance: Simple Tips
Is your computer feeling laggy? Don't worry! There are several simple ways to enhance its operation. First, clear unnecessary files from your disk. Regularly execute a disk cleanup to eliminate space. Next, terminate programs you're not actively using. Consider uninstalling applications you don't need. Finally, a basic shutdown can often fix minor errors and let your system run better.
Cybersecurity for Computers: Protecting Your Data
Safeguarding your sensitive information on your device is absolutely vital in today’s online world. Many risks, like viruses, deceptive schemes, and hacking attempts, constantly attempt to gain access to your data. Implementing basic cybersecurity practices, such as running reliable antivirus programs, creating strong security codes, and being vigilant of unfamiliar emails and links, can greatly lessen your exposure and help you to keep your important digital assets. Regularly saving your documents is also a vital step in disaster recovery.
The History of the Computer
The development of the computer is a remarkable tale , spanning from room-sized behemoths to the powerful devices we wield today. Initially, the ENIAC, finished in 1946, signified a monumental advance – a gigantic machine utilizing electron amplifiers to perform intricate calculations. Early computers like the UNIVAC introduced the period of commercial computing, though they remained costly and constrained in their capabilities . The discovery of the transistor in 1947 sparked a revolution, leading to smaller, swifter, and more dependable machines. The integrated circuit further reduced size and boosted performance . The home computer revolution of the 1970s and 80s delivered computing power to the masses , driven by companies like Apple and IBM. The rise of the internet and mobile computing in the late 20th century and the 21st era has kept this trajectory of advancement, culminating in the handheld computers and sophisticated technology we experience daily.

Selecting the Right PC: Stationary vs. Notebook
When thinking about a fresh device, one significant decision is to select a desktop machine or a portable. Stationary computers generally deliver increased power for the money and are more convenient to upgrade, but lack the portability of a laptop. Portables, on the other hand, give superb convenience to operate remotely, although they often cost increased and may have constrained enhancement possibilities.
